Andrew: If each disc is different, then there are a number of one-off CD "cutters" that can be recommended. On the other hand, if you are talking about 1-2000 replicate per month, you definitely do *not* want to consider anything but a friendly contractor for replication. A mastering plant requires a capital investment of $2-6 million, not to mention the cost of personnel to run the equipment. While your volume is certainly significant, it would be difficult to justify such an investment. Any one of the mastering houses in North America could serve your needs for few thousand per month. Just as few book publishers own their presses these days, CDROM publishers contract out their manufacturing. For what it's worth… Rich Bowers
